Latest Patents
Xie holds a patent for a "Reaction vessel, molecular hybridization apparatus, application thereof, and detection method." This patent entails a uniquely designed reaction cup characterized by its cup walls and bottom, which accommodates a membrane strip in an upright position. The clamping portions integrated into the cup walls facilitate this specific configuration, thus maximizing space efficiency during molecular hybridization processes. This design allows multiple reaction cups to be used simultaneously on the corresponding molecular hybridization instrument, significantly improving testing throughput and operational efficiency.
